$20 per quart!
I just talked to the local Chevy dealer and they have the Mobil 1 ESP 0W-40 in stock.... at $19.65 per quart.
I think Valvoline Synpower MST 5W-40 will be my oil of choice. It doesn't get that cold in Florida and it's Dexos 2 approved. $6.97 at Walmart

The correct oil is Mobil 1 ESP 0W-40 motor oil 19353135 for the liter or 19370233 for the quart size.
